The Government of Tamil Nadu notifies regulations for COVID-19
The Tamil Nadu Health and Family Welfare Department vide its notification dated 15th March, 2020, has published the Tamil Nadu COVID-19 Regulations, 2020 which details the responsibilities for hospitals and individuals and the powers of officials in relation to diagnosis, treatment and containment of COVID-19.
Central pollution Control Board issues guidelines for disposal of waste generated during treatment/diagnosis of COVID-19 Patients
The Central Pollution Control board on 18th March 2020 has published guidelines for management of waste generated during diagnostics and treatment of COVId-19 suspected/confirmed patients which is to be followed by every hospital, isolation centers, laboratories and common bio-medical waste treatment and disposal facilities.
The Government of Maharashtra Passes COVID-19 Regulation 2020
The State Government of Maharashtra on 14th March 2020 has passed the Maharashtra COVID-19 Regulations, 2020 in lieu of the increasing cases of COVID-19 in the state. This regulations shall be valid for a period of 1 year from the date of publication of this notification.
Delhi govt issues regulations to deal with COVID-19
Government of Delhi Health and Family welfare department vide its notification dated 12th March 2020 has published the Delhi Epidemic Diseases, COVID – 19 Regulations, 2020 which shall remain in force for a period of 1 year.
Ministry of health and family welfare proposes to rename blood bank as blood centers
The Ministry of Health and Family welfare has published Drugs and cosmetics (Second Amendment) Rules 2020 to further amend the Drugs and Cosmetics Rules, 1945. The amendment prescribes the qualification for staffs conducting blood donation camps and the criteria for blood donation has been substituted.
The Ministry of Health and Family Welfare has introduced The Medical Termination of Pregnancy (Amendment) Bill, 2020
The Minister of Health and Family has introduced The Medical Termination of Pregnancy (Amendment) Bill, 2020 in Lok Sabha on 2nd March 2020 which seeks to amend section 3 of Medical Termination of Pregnancy Act, 1971 to extend the upper limit for medical termination pregnancy to 24 weeks from the present stipulated of 20 weeks for certain category of women which may be prescribed by the central government.
Ministry Of Commerce And Industry lifts the ban on export of personal protection equipment
The Ministry Of Commerce And Industry in its notification dated 25th February 2020 has allowed the export of a list of personal protection equipment and removed surgical masks and gloves, except synthetic rubber ones etc. from the list of banned items.
CDSCO shall process the application for manufacturing/import of new drugs within 7 working days
The Central Drugs Standard Control Organization(CDSCO) vide its notification dated 20th February 2020 has directed all state drug controllers to give bioavailability-bioequivalence (BA/BE) study approvals for export and also approvals for manufacturing, import of new drugs for test and analysis within seven days under the New Drugs and Clinical Trials Rules, 2019.
